    I AM A CPC-A 2022 looking for entry level positions,would like to know what should I do to upgrade my skill for a better job oppurtunity ,do i need to do another certification ? ,applied for many but no response same everybody is looking for experienced candidates .

    • @levelupmedicalcoding
      @levelupmedicalcoding  6 месяцев назад

      No another certification would not really help you need to get experience. Look for entry level jobs just to gain that experience like scheduling, billing, medical records, registration, insurance verification, precertification etc. any job that doesn’t require you to have prior medical coding experience but exposes you to the revenue cycle.
